Skip to content

mhmadalaa/bookipedia

Repository files navigation

Hi , We Are Bookipedia team

Typing SVG

NodeJS Express.js MongoDB JWT Git GitHub GitHub Actions Render ESLint Docker Postman

Features ✨

Explore Enhanced AI Capabilities for Book Study
Discover a range of AI-driven features designed to enrich your study experience

User Capabilities:

  • Handwritten PDF Upload with OCR Seamlessly upload handwritten PDF files and apply Optical Character Recognition (OCR) technology.
  • Access Official Books: Utilize a collection of official books provided by the application.
  • Cutting-edge AI Methodologies: Employ the latest AI methodologies to generate questions from uploaded files and official books.
  • Text-to-Speech Functionality: Enjoy the convenience of converting any text within books into speech for enhanced accessibility and learning.

Tech/Framework used 🧰

Installation 📥

To install Bookipedia-API, follow these simple steps:

  1. Clone the repository:

    $ git clone <repo-link>
    $ cd <app-directory>
  2. Install dependencies:

    $ npm install
  3. Set up environment variables in the .env file.

  4. Start the application in development mode:

    $ npm run start

Releases

No releases published

Packages

No packages published

Languages